From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913) [web1913]:
   Manciple \Man"ci*ple\, n. [From OF. mancipe slave, servant (with
      l inserted, as in participle), fr. L. mancipium. See
      {Mancipate}.]
      A steward; a purveyor, particularly of a college or Inn of
      Court. --Chaucer.
